Isn't Team TP actually 2 second cast time?
TB I think is the longest cast time nuke at 3.7.
With others at an average of about 3, you would need to TP out within 1 second right? And that's not factoring in that the nuke makes all the hit rolls etc at the animation activation.
Wouldn't a Blaster descending from a high angle, which makes a mess of the COX camera, or from blind angles, account for an awful lot of that 1 second? -
Not that I have any personal experience of nuking MMs, but from what I've seen, any Blasters doing it decently don't run right towards the front of an MM flapping their arms. MMs are a bit of a monster when you lemming rush them
. Seems to me the time to do it would be when the MM and pets are concentrating on something else, another team-mate etc, approach from a high angle and/or from a blind angle fast and ffs do it fluidly
. Under those circumstances, given the sudden arrival and timing the activation, I've seen Blasters put it to use pretty well tbh even vs those MMs thinking they moved to safety. Also, given the very short range of team TP matching it up to Thunderous Blast, I'd personally not stand and wave hello where you can see me activating it
. From above or blind angle, or when you're enaging another team-mate, and I don't think there's much possibility you can Team TP to complete cover TBH as doesn't it activate in line of sight only, ie not around blind corners or through buildings? Fired anywhere around 30 feet and a Team TPing MM is not really going to outrange TB is it (assuming likely set slotting on TB and max range slotting on Team TP)?

I think the core point of the post and the topic raised is "buff" toons that sit outside of any participation of the zone activity in security of the base area where they cannot be reached at all by the opposition, using Recall friend to reapply buffs or extract other characters from defeat. And I think IMO "participation" is the key issue.
First let's reiterate, no-one sensible has a problem with tp foe or re-call friend being used in PvP at all.
Personally, all due credit and respect to someone who's able to move around the zone, find some suitable areas in the battle area of the zone and use either of them well. All's fair etc etc, tip of the hat.
I don't have any problem with any character being extracted to safety either... so long as the character doing so is actually equally engaged in the zone and participating just like everyone else.
What people generally aren't enthralled about is hiding a character in base where it won't participate with the rest of the zone and simply "rescues" another character or re-deploys buffs.
No-one's interested if it's a "skillful" or "strategic" thing to do. Most claims will fall on deaf ears. The simple fact is the character isn't participating.
People get frustrated by being beat, but when beaten by a good player, with a great, well thought out build played well, moving around the zone well, whether it's supporting colleagues or targettting or making kills and stuff, personally, even if a bit ticked off I think to myself "Ok, they got me, the gitsbut there's things I can see that show that's a good player/good toon... now I want to try take them down!" and I feel more motivated to go back and try again.
When beaten by a toon that's contstantly teleported to it's based and rebuffed, then I just find it yawn inducing. Nothing has proven to me that the fight was engaging, challenging or demanding. The other players just went the route of stacking the numbers even further with zero risk and don't really care about participation, spirit or challenge. I don't care about their toon, I have no opinion about their ability, they've done nothing to make any lasting impression other than make me think about other stuff that isn't PvP. The battle with them doesn't engage me, I don't find any merit in it, so what happens is I just start thinking of other fun stuff to do so ultimately am another player leaving a PvP zone.
People like to play against other people that are engaging the zone and participating in it.
My experience in Defiant RV makes me think that the general desire of people going there, both or either side, is simply participation. Many times one side or another has been outnumbered or outmatched yet still the battles go on with people generally happy to keep throwing themselves at it.
Like I said I don't have any problem with recall friend etc used anywhere in the open "battlefield".
I don't see really why there would be any issue with tp supression put into the very interior parts of the base. The safe border areas beyond the exits and up to the drones
could remain as they are. I don't expect this would alleviate droning, but there's a few coutner things that can be done for tp foe, or not. The key thing being tho, that's pretty much down to the opposing players choice. There's no counter choice or tactical action you can take to currently prevent the hidden non-participating buff bot toon, other than, I guess, log in a character on the same side and get in confused... but then for some reason that seems to get cries of "exploit" (I haven't done this TBH, but it really baffles me how one thing is deemed any better than the other over this issue).
Ultimately what I don't understand is if there are good players that can play a support class in the zone and in the areas of battle, moving around and making a big impact, why do others need to have their support toon tucked away out of danger.
And also, when there's so much difficuly finding active PvP to participate in, it really baffles me why then anyone would then park a non participating toon, bunkered up and advocate the very problem with the zones of non participation. Why on Earth would you not welcome and engage in and participate in some active zone PvP when you find it?
